Datacenter Virtualization developer

A Datacenter Virtualization Developer designs, develops, and maintains virtual environments to optimize the use of hardware resources in a data center. They create virtual versions of physical components, such as servers, storage devices, and network resources, enhancing scalability, flexibility, and efficiency. They also ensure data security and recovery measures are in place. Additionally, they troubleshoot issues, perform regular updates, and work on capacity planning. Their work involves working with virtualization technologies like VMware, Hyper-V, etc. They need to stay updated with the latest virtualization trends and technologies to ensure the optimal performance and cost-effectiveness of the data center.

Datacenter Virtualization developer

Hiring a Datacenter Virtualization Developer brings multiple benefits to your organization. Firstly, they can help optimize your IT infrastructure by enabling multiple operating systems and applications to run on the same server, reducing the number of physical servers needed. This leads to significant cost savings in terms of hardware, energy consumption, and maintenance.

Secondly, virtualization developers can enhance business continuity. Their expertise allows for faster recovery from outages as virtualized environments are easier to backup, replicate, and restore. This leads to reduced downtime, ensuring your business operations continue smoothly.

Thirdly, they can improve system performance and efficiency. They can manage workloads effectively and allocate resources dynamically based on demand, ensuring optimal performance.

Fourthly, hiring such experts can aid in quicker deployment of new applications and services. Since virtual environments can be created or cloned more quickly than physical ones, the time to market for new applications is significantly reduced.

Lastly, they can help in improving data security and compliance. Virtualization provides better isolation of resources, reducing the risk of data breaches. It also makes it easier to manage and control data access, helping to meet compliance requirements. In summary, a Datacenter Virtualization Developer can enhance cost-effectiveness, business continuity, system performance, speed of deployment, and data security in your organization.
